“Lit and Loud: COED Celebrates National Literature Month”

Cebu Technological University – Pinamungajan Campus, through the College of Education, hosted a vibrant celebration for National Literature Month on April 27, 2026, anchored by the formidable theme, “Buklat Panitikan: Para sa Katwiran at Kalikasan.” This dynamic celebration masterfully balanced intellectual rigor with creative flair, showcasing a diverse array of activities rooted in both local culture and international tradition, including focused essay-writing competitions, interactive art and literature exhibits, student-built cultural booths, and lush galleries. Regional heritage and environmental advocacy were further brought to life through passionate, rhythmic recitations of traditional Cebuano Balak, high-energy cultural dances, and a dazzling fashion runway showcasing elaborate ASEAN attire, leaving the campus community inspired by a shared commitment to cultural identity and ecological protection.
